Step-by-step explanation:First, we convert the fraction to a decimal number by dividing the numerator by the denominator:

8 / 11 = 0.72

There are two parts to the decimal number above:

Integer Part: 0

Fractional Part: 72

Now, we will make the Fractional Part just one digit (nearest tenth) by using our rounding rules.*

In this case, Rule I applies, so 8/11 (or 0.72) rounded to the nearest tenth in decimal format is:

0.7

 

Next, we will make 8/11 rounded to the nearest tenth in fraction format. Since you can divide our decimal format answer above by 1 and keep the same value, you can make it like this:

0.7 = 0.7/1

Then, we multiply the numerator and denominator by 10 to get rid of the decimal point:

(0.7 x 10) / (1 x 10) = 7/10

That's it. 8/11 rounded to the nearest tenth is displayed below (simplified if necessary):

7/10
